Paychex has unveiled WISE, an AI platform designed to transform human capital management through autonomous agents that automate tasks like shift scheduling and timesheet approvals. Operating across Flex, Paycor, and SurePayroll platforms, the system serves approximately 800,000 customers and processes payroll for one in 11 American private sector workers.
Paychex has launched Workforce Intelligence Strengthened by Expertise (WISE), an AI platform designed to fundamentally reshape how businesses handle human capital management
1
. The Rochester-based company, which processes payroll for approximately 800,000 customers in the United States and Europe, is positioning this technology as central to its growth strategy1
.The platform operates across Paychex's existing infrastructure, including Flex, Paycor, and SurePayroll platforms, incorporating AI agents, advisory services, embedded intelligence, and digital assistants to automate tasks that traditionally require manual intervention
1
. John Gibson, president and CEO of Paychex, emphasized that "AI is integral to our growth strategy, and WISE is the next frontier of AI-enabled solutions for Paychex"1
.WISE represents a shift from reactive to proactive AI in payroll and human resources management. The system deploys autonomous agents capable of executing specific tasks within customer-defined parameters, such as scheduling shifts and approving timesheets without requiring human input for routine decisions
1
. Ryan Bergstrom, Chief Product Officer at Paychex, described WISE as "a fundamental shift in how intelligence is applied in HR -- from user-directed tools to an agentic platform that works proactively on behalf of customers"1
.The platform leverages Paychex's extensive historical data and regulatory information to power its operations, providing analytics for workforce planning and delivering guidance through multiple channels including chat, voice, email, and text
1
. This multi-channel approach ensures businesses can interact with the system through their preferred communication method.The launch comes as Paychex navigates a challenging market environment. Despite maintaining impressive gross profit margins of 74% and a 39-year track record of dividend payments, the company's stock has declined 38% over the past year
1
. However, InvestingPro analysis suggests the company is currently undervalued, potentially positioning WISE as a catalyst for renewed investor confidence1
.Paychex specializes in developing integrated management software packages and offers outsourcing services for small and mid-size companies, with payroll and human resources management accounting for 73% of net sales
2
. The company pays one out of every 11 American private sector workers, giving it substantial reach and influence in the HR management sector1

WISE is designed to alert Paychex HR advisors when action may be needed for customer accounts, creating a hybrid model that combines automated efficiency with human expertise
1
. This approach matters particularly for small and mid-size businesses that lack dedicated HR departments but need sophisticated workforce management capabilities. The proactive AI system could reduce administrative burden while maintaining compliance with complex regulatory requirements, potentially allowing business owners to focus on core operations rather than payroll administration.Summarized by
